SUMMARY DESCRIPTION OF CLASSIFICATION:

Career Readiness Education Academy (CREA) is an evening academic and career readiness education program for older English learners in MCPS. Students in CREA are provided with opportunities to prepare for the GED exam, learn valuable work skills, and earn industry certifications. At the direction of the CREA Coordinator, this paraeducator performs a variety of tasks that promote student learning and well-being to support students who are diploma bound and enrolled in the CREA. The paraeducator work is focused on facilitating the student mastery of academy goals and personal career readiness goals. This position also performs a variety of instructional and classroom management supports, as well as related clerical tasks to support teachers and other professional staff in all types of classrooms or learning environments. This paraeducator is also a certified bus operator; providing student transportation to and from the program.
